Output 96e51b4ab7f07f2b194d82b1a761d77e7932c4e10de7bca443f3136efcd79958:0

value
3176952
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da762fb64f4a71ae242913adf45c9545314e8569 OP_EQUAL
address
3Mc8p6Xc9KMKL5k23xSmgYFa2JrLJJR8YL
transaction
96e51b4ab7f07f2b194d82b1a761d77e7932c4e10de7bca443f3136efcd79958
confirmations
155546
spent
true